Hi, I noticed a behavior which seems strange to me and I wonder whether it is intended.
Open a column in default mode containing three clients I call 1, 2 and 3 from top to bottom. If you resize 3 upwards until there is no place left for 2, 2 and 3 will form a stack occupying two-thirds of the column which is great. Now switch focus upwards 3->2->1->3. Now 1 and 2 form a stack occupying two-thirds of the column and 3 is alone at the bottom. Going upwards 3->2->1->3 again, we get back our stack of 2 and 3 but now occupying one-third of the column. It's only after two more cycles 3->2->1->3 that we get back our original setup. Why are the stacks changed when switching focus upwards 1->3? Is this a technical necessity, a feature or an unintended behavior? To me it would seem more logical to just leave them in place. wmii -v gives wmii-hg2435 Thank you.
